Definitions:

Succession Plans

Preparatory steps taken by an organization to ensure employees are recruited, developed, and maintained to fill each key role within the company over time.

Job Rotation

A human resource strategy where employees rotate between different jobs or tasks to acquire multiple skills and competencies.

Functional Generalist

A professional with a broad range of skills and knowledge across multiple business functions, contrasting with specialists focused on a specific domain.

Management

The process of dealing with or controlling things or people, including planning, organizing, directing, and controlling resources to achieve organizational goals.
